The Kitchn has released its Summer Sides digital issue, featuring 20 curated recipes designed to help hosts and guests avoid the common question, “What can I bring?” during outdoor gatherings. This resource aims to simplify summer party planning and ensure a variety of crowd-pleasing dishes are always on hand.

The digital issue includes a selection of favorite salads, grilled corn, baked beans, and more, curated by The Kitchn editors based on their most popular summer recipes. The collection is accessible exclusively to Kitchn+ subscribers, who can download or print the recipes for easy reference during cookouts and picnics.

According to Lindsay Funston, Editor-in-Chief of The Kitchn, the goal is to help readers become the hero of every gathering by offering recipes that are both simple and crowd-pleasing. The digital issue also provides printable PDFs, making it convenient to keep recipes handy for weekend cooking.
